[quote="omar_g"]Can anyone confirm that the latest version enables bluetooth audio?[/quote]

Omar 4.39 does not enable BT Audio. It seems like BT audio is a hardware problem and can't corrected by a firmware upgrade. Either that or Nokia wants us to buy another phone.

To use BT Audio you need an adapter connected to your 7650. Plantronics and Jabra makes these adapters.

Search the forums for plantronics or Jabra and you will find links to sites.

Jabra might be available soon in UK, but Plantronics only available in North America.

This is what 4.39 does......

V4.39

(V3.16) MMS
Receiving and sending multiple MMS messages simultaneously - outgoing MMS handling in outbox improved.
When MMS message is sent to email, attachments are shown in remote email client (dependant on email server)
MMS client sends name suggestions for files in MMS, files appear now with .txt, .jpg, .smil, .amr instead of .dat (final appearance depends on used MMSC).
Simultaneous usage with WAP improved, if MMS connection has been opened first.
(V3.16) SMS: Phone can now handle SIM cards with abt. 100 SMS memory places.
(V3.16) E-Mail
Authenticated SMTP connection is supported.
Support for older SMTP handshaking improved.
(V3.16) SIM/SIM ATK
Improved functionality when using SIM ATK with Schlumberger SIM cards.
Phone checks the captioned characters in Get Input-field before sending (e.g. "p", "w", "?"😉.
(V3.16) GPRS
Improved returning to service if MS had lost service during active GPRS connection.
Improved PDP context deactivation.
When GPRS "when available" is activated and afterwards cell info is activated, message changed to "Cell info may not always be shown while GPRS connection is active".
(V3.16) WAP
Improved WapGW response handling in case abort received from network.
Used language is sent in WAP headers.
Interoperability with CMG WapGW improved.
(V3.16) Bluetooth
Bluetooth server functionality improved when sending file during phone call.
Obex disconnection handling improved when using credit base flow control.
(V3.16) Java
HTTP POST handling improved for Midlets.
UTF-8 character encoding support in MIDP added.
Java download handling improved when install notification is included in jad-file
(V3.16) ALS
ALS support improved
Call barring requests can be independently set up on line 1 or 2.
(V3.16) CPHS
CPHS Network Name Display support added.
CSP removes Call Waiting setting item when needed.
(V3.16) Home Zone support implementation updated.
(V3.16) SIS installation includes now a version check. If Series60 installables with version information has not been updated, a warning note is displayed when installing SIS (full details from Forum Nokia).
(V3.16) Image upload handling to Club Nokia improved.
(V3.16) Current consumption optimisation (Light after Key-lock 15 s => 5 s, Ambient Light Sensor default setting to "Minimum"😉.
(V3.16) IMEI-SV identification value sent to network has been changed to 08 (with SW 03.16 it was 01).
(V3.16) Language issues:
Russian: All T9 letters are appeared under correct buttons.
Hungarian: Key mappings changed (key "4"😉.
Hungarian: Contacts, Find option recognises Hungarian 'double characters'.
Czech: Phonebook, sorting order of Czech double character "ch" in the Phonebook Names list changed.
Czech: Supplementary services: Missing word in call barring, General Settings: translations in call barring changed.
Greek: language mapping changed in T9 dictionary.
Greek: Alphabetical ordering changed.
